- Description
- This course introduces the interdisciplinary approach to the study of human movement and the significance of movement in daily life. In the course, students will explore an overview of the sub-disciplines of the field along with related career opportunities such as: sports fitness industry, allied health (physical/occupational/recreational therapy), sport/fitness management, and teaching/coaching.
